Turkey to impose weekend lockdown in 15 cities, interior ministry says

ANKARA (Reuters) - Turkey will impose a two-day weekend lockdown in 15 cities as part of efforts to prevent the spread of the novel coronavirus, the interior ministry said early on Friday.

In a statement, the ministry said bakeries and certain shops could operate during the lockdown.
